That's the point of open source, Linux, and the GPL. Nokia benefits from using GPL code created by others. And all those others benefit as Nokia continues to contribute code back.
Let me extend on this. As an OSS developer I actually *want* other people to use and extend that code in accordance with the license. And since Maemo is all Linuxy, there is actually no reason NOT to do that. A piece of OSS code that nobody used might have just as well been guarded by a 1000 lawyers, the end result is the same. It’s about shifting the focus from ’how to prevent others from benefiting’ to ’how to benefit my project’. Call me naive, but I still very much prefer a project of mine succeed than somebody else’s to fail - and those two things are much less contradictory than one might think at first.
